Oregon is Dick Vitale's Team of the Week, Gonzaga No. 1 in Vitale's Top 25

Oregon got its season back on track during a three-game road winning streak last week. Photo by Brian Rothmuller/Icon Sportswire

Every week in 2021-22, I will hand out awards for the week that just unfolded in college basketball and unveil a new top 25:

PLAYER OF THE WEEK: Darius McGhee, Liberty. He had 48 points in a win over Florida Gulf Coast.

TEAM OF THE WEEK: Oregon. The Ducks beat a pair of top-10 teams on the road, UCLA and USC.

COACH OF THE WEEK: Dana Altman, Oregon. He earned his 700th coaching win when Oregon scored an upset at UCLA. Altman got 701 at USC.

SHOCK OF THE WEEK: Northwestern over Michigan State. The Wildcats, without injured leading scorer Pete Nance, won at East Lansing, snapping the Spartans' nine-game win streak.

DIAPER DANDY OF THE WEEK: TyTy Washington Jr., Kentucky. He had 28 points and five assists vs. Tennessee.
